What NOT to Do In the event you suspect a person of contemplating suicide
Do Not-Leave someone alone if you think the risk of suicide is imminent.
Do Not-Assume the person isn’t the suicidal type. If in doubt, ask.
Do Not-Debate the morality of self-destruction or talk about how it may hurt others. This may induce more guilt.
Do Not-Keep it a secret. Tell someone immediately what you suspect including commander.
Do Not-Try to shock or challenge the person out of contemplation
Do Not-Analyze the person’s motives for wanting to commit suicide
Do Not-Argue with the person |
